What Are Clash Royale Gems?
Gems are the only premium currency in Clash Royale, used to unlock virtually all paid content in the game — including Pass Royale, Special Event Passes, chest speed-ups, emotes, cosmetics, and direct shop purchases. Without Gems, most high-value and time-sensitive content simply isn't accessible.
Official pricing starts at $0.99 (80 Gems), with the main tiers being 500 Gems ($4.99), 1,200 Gems ($9.99), 2,500 Gems ($19.99), and 6,500 Gems ($49.99). Pass Royale costs 500 Gems per season, while Special Event Passes for Grand Challenges cost 100 Gems per entry.

Method 2: Get Free Gems from Pass Royale Rewards
“Pass Royale” is the seasonal battle pass system in Clash Royale and refreshes every month. Players earn Crowns by destroying enemy towers in battles. Destroying 1 Princess Tower gives 1 Crown, while destroying the King Tower gives 3 Crowns. Every 10 Crowns unlocks 1 reward tier. A season usually contains more than 100 reward tiers.
Pass Royale is divided into three versions: Free Pass, Gold Pass, and Diamond Pass.
- The Free Pass costs nothing and mainly gives Crown Chests. Each Crown Chest usually drops around 2–4 Gems.
- The Gold Pass requires payment and costs about $5.99 per season. It adds more Gold, Magic Wild Cards, and seasonal emotes on top of the free rewards.
- The Diamond Pass is the highest tier and costs around $11.99 per season. It also includes Evolution Shards, animated Tower Skins, animated Banners, and more premium chests.
If your goal is simply to get free Clash Royale Gems, completing all free Crown Chests during a season can easily earn you around 100–150 Gems or even more.

Method 3: Claim Free Gems from Trophy Road
Trophy Road is a one-way progression system that stretches from 0 to 9,000 trophies.
When you reach certain trophy milestones, such as entering new Arenas at 1,000, 2,000, or 5,000 trophies, the game gives you one-time rewards of 50, 100, or even more Gems.
💡 Important: These rewards can only be claimed once for your account. After you collect them, you will not get the Gems again, even if you drop trophies and climb back up later. The rewards never reset.

Method 5: Clan Wars and Clan Games
Being an active Clan member is one of the most underrated Gem sources in Clash Royale. Two recurring systems reward consistent clan participation:
Clan Wars II (River Race): Your clan competes against four others in a weekly River Race. Finishing in first place awards a top-tier War Chest that can include Gems, along with significant Gold and Wild Cards. Even second and third place bring meaningful rewards. The key is joining a clan that actively fields players on War Day — a single strong War Day performance can flip a race result.
Clan Games: Every month, Clan Games challenges run for approximately one week. The entire clan contributes points by completing varied tasks — winning battles, using specific card types, and completing daily missions. Reaching the Platinum and Diamond reward tiers unlocks the best prizes, which can include Gems.
- Join an active clan that consistently finishes in the top 3 of River Race — clan quality directly determines your War Chest rewards
- Contribute daily on both Training Day and War Day — your participation directly affects your clan's final placement
- Complete Clan Games tasks early to ensure your clan hits the Diamond tier before the event ends
For most players, switching to a top-performing clan is the single easiest way to boost passive Gem income — the difference between a first-place and third-place clan can add up to 100+ extra Gems per month.

Method 7: Google Play Opinion Rewards

This is a reliable, indirect way for Android users to earn Gems — completely safe, and essentially a way to turn spare moments into Google Play credit that goes straight toward in-game purchases.
Google Opinion Rewards is only available in select countries and regions, and iOS users cannot access this method. Before getting started, it's worth checking the Google App support page to confirm availability in your area so you don't waste your time.
Surveys typically arrive at a rate of 1–3 per week, with each one earning up to around $1.00 in credit. Staying consistent month to month can add up to $3–$8, which translates to roughly 200–500 Gems — a great low-effort, long-term source of "pocket money" that doesn't require you to actively set aside any time.
Here's how to get started:
- Search for and install "Google Opinion Rewards" on the Play Store
- Complete the initial survey to set up your preferences
- Enable notifications so you never miss a survey when it arrives
- Once you complete a survey, the credit is automatically added to your Google Play balance
- Use that balance to purchase Gems directly through the Clash Royale in-game shop

How Do You Get the Most Value Out of Gems?
Free Gems are not easy to earn. Here is a simple Gem spending guide to help you avoid wasting them and get the most value from every Gem.
👑 The Best Use of Gems: Grand Challenges & Classic Challenges
If you're confident in your deck and your skill level, Grand Challenges and Classic Challenges offer the highest Gem-to-value ratio in the entire game — it's not even close.
A successful run rewards you with massive amounts of Gold, Common, Rare, and Epic cards, plus a guaranteed Champion card. Beyond the loot, the high-pressure environment forces you to level up your gameplay in ways that ladder matches simply don't.
If you're not yet confident enough to consistently perform in Grand Challenges, don't force it. Save your Gems for Global Tournament bonus tracks or Classic Challenges instead — both are solid fallbacks that still deliver strong returns without requiring the same skill floor.

🌟 Great Value: Global Tournament Bonus Rewards
When a Global Tournament is running, unlocking the bonus reward track on the right side for 500 Gems is one of the smartest investments you can make — as long as you're putting up enough wins to justify it.
Pro tip: Don't rush in on Day 1. Wait until the final day of the tournament before making your run. By then, most of the top-tier competitive players have already finished their sessions, which means your matchmaking pool skews significantly easier. You'll have a much better shot at hitting the high win counts needed to make those 500 Gems pay off.
😐 Use With Caution: Emotes
Spending 250 Gems on an emote won't move the needle on your card levels or progression at all. That said, collecting emotes is a personal thing — and there's nothing wrong with it if that's what you enjoy.
The key rule: be selective. It's very easy to burn through your Gem stash on emotes you'll stop using within a week. Pick only the ones you genuinely love, and always keep a reserve. Never spend your entire Gem savings on emotes alone.
❌ Never Do This: Direct Shop Purchases
The single worst thing you can do with Gems is buy cards, chests (Wood, Silver, or Gold), or resources directly from the shop. The value you get back is terrible compared to what those Gems could unlock elsewhere. No matter how tempting it looks, avoid this trap entirely.

Are Free Gem Generators Safe to Use?
No. Free Gem generators are scams without exception. They typically request your account credentials or personal information, putting your account at risk of being hacked or permanently banned. Supercell has no official mechanism that allows third-party tools to generate or add Gems to accounts — it is technically impossible by design.
